The Hidden Costs of Cheap Medical Equipment for Houston Care Facilities

When purchasing medical equipment, it can be tempting to choose the lowest-priced option. However, for assisted living facilities and care providers in Houston, cheap equipment often leads to higher costs in the long run.

The Problem with Low-Quality Equipment

Low-cost equipment is often made with inferior materials that wear out quickly under daily use. In high-demand environments like care facilities, this leads to frequent breakdowns and replacements.

Increased Maintenance and Replacement Costs

Facilities that rely on cheaper equipment often experience:

  • Frequent repairs
  • Shorter product lifespan
  • Higher long-term spending

Instead of saving money, these repeated costs add up quickly.

Impact on Staff and Residents

Poor-quality equipment doesn’t just affect your budget—it impacts safety.

  • Unstable walkers increase fall risk
  • Faulty beds create safety hazards
  • Worn equipment strains caregivers

Staff efficiency also decreases when equipment is unreliable.

Durability Equals Long-Term Savings

High-quality, durable medical equipment is designed to withstand daily use. While the upfront cost may be higher, it reduces the need for frequent replacements and improves overall performance.

What to Look for When Buying Equipment

Houston facilities should prioritize:

  • Durable construction
  • Proven reliability
  • Warranty coverage
  • Supplier reputation

Working with a trusted supplier ensures you receive equipment that meets facility-grade standards.
